International CME Accreditation

The American Medical Association has determined that physicians not licensed in the US who participate in this CME activity are eligible for A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™. ACCME / A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™ carry reciprocity with EACCME member countries and most international licensing bodies for physicians, with some exceptions. Physicians should check with their country/board for eligibility.

The UEMS-EACCME and the AMA has a signed agreement of mutual recognition of CME credits between Europe and USA for live and e-learning activities.

CONFEMEL (Confederación médica latinoiberoamericana y del caribe) is the organization that represents and is made up of all the titular medical institutions with national representation, the founding institutions and the adherents of the countries of Latin America and the Caribbean. The countries of Latin America and the Caribbean within the scope of the agreement between UEMS-EACCME® , CONFEMEL and CGCOM-SEAFORMEC will be divided by regions for the operation of CONFEMEL, being the same: Andean Region: Bolivia, Colombia, Ecuador, Peru and Venezuela; Central American and Caribbean Region: Costa Rica, Guatemala, Haiti, Honduras, El Salvador, Mexico, Dominican Republic, Nicaragua, Panama and Puerto Rico, among others; South Region: Argentina, Brazil, Chile, Paraguay and Uruguay. The EACCME® shall grant ECMEC® credits to National events taking place in Latin America and organised by Latin American providers part of or belonging to CONFEMEL. The applications related to National events shall be submitted through the SEAFORMEC/SMPAC platform for accreditation according to the agreement entered into between UEMS-EACCME® and CGCOM.
